Transaction 2817385a75eb9c94d532ee0b37110de2dadeb4a51c2804b664d0201580f2570d
1 Input
1 Output
-
2817385a75eb9c94d532ee0b37110de2dadeb4a51c2804b664d0201580f2570d:0
- value
- 7024801
- script pubkey
- OP_0 OP_PUSHBYTES_20 975b4607f999559505775b9df286cc9bb71bd0bd
- address
- bc1qjad5vplen92e2pthtwwl9pkvnwm3h59aw75x94